Deep in the Amazon, Juma Amazon Lodge runs on 100% clean energy and becomes the Americas’ first jungle hotel with the Green Key seal.
Set in a fully preserved 7,000-hectare area about 100 km from Manaus, the lodge delivers a rare mix: true rainforest immersion with comfort and a lower environmental footprint. It’s designed for travelers who want meaningful nature without leaving responsibility behind.
Green Key certification and 24/7 clean power
Juma Amazon Lodge is the first jungle hotel in the Americas to receive the Green Key seal, one of the leading international sustainability certifications for tourism and hospitality. The recognition signals strict standards in environmental management, efficiency, and continuous improvement.
A cornerstone of that commitment is its 100% clean, autonomous energy operation. The system combines 333 solar panels with a capacity of 185 kWp and an advanced battery energy storage system (BESS), ensuring a continuous 24-hour supply—even in the middle of the rainforest.
To minimize impact, the solar plant was built 11 meters above the ground. This approach avoids cutting trees, preserves native forest, and improves solar capture—linking innovation to genuinely low-impact infrastructure.
Stilt bungalows designed for the rainforest
The property has 20 stilt bungalows, a design choice that helps protect the surrounding environment while deepening the sense of connection to the forest. Natural materials and an integrated layout reflect a discreet, understated elegance.
Floating river pool, a 31-meter tower, and guided immersion
Facilities include a floating natural pool fed by river water with underwater protection, plus a restaurant that blends regional flavors with international cuisine. A hammock lounge area invites slow downtime—the kind that feels right in the Amazon.
A standout feature is the 31-meter observation tower, offering sweeping views over the canopy and the endless green horizon. Specialized guides lead immersive forest experiences, reinforcing the lodge’s focus on conscious, transformative travel.

Service
Juma Amazon Lodge
Location: Autazes, Amazonas, on the left bank of the Juma River, about 100 km from Manaus
Preserved area: 7,000 hectares
Facilities: 20 stilt bungalows, floating natural river-water pool, restaurant, hammock lounge, and a 31-meter observation tower
Sustainability highlights: Green Key; solar power with 333 panels (185 kWp) plus BESS for 24/7 operation
